  • What would Parker's wages be?

    You hear rumours he is on about 70k a week at West Ham.

    No way would we pay that. I am sure our wage cap will go up, but you hear we are paying 25k tops at the moment.

    It's important we remain prudent because the last thing we want is to get relegated with players on top wages. That was a big problem for us last time.

    But at the same time we do need some top players with Premiership experience to try and stay up.

    I rate Parker a lot. He plays for England and with the Euros coming up this season he will want to keep his place so he may think if no big club come in for them then he should come to us albeit on lower wages e.g. 40k a week.
